DEMENTIA MAN: VIRTUAL PERFORMANCE & DISCUSSION

  • May 8
  • 1 – 3 pm

Join us for a moving virtual event with Sam, of the award-winning one-man show, Dementia Man: An Existential Journey, featured in the Washington Post. Diagnosed with early-stage Alzheimer’s in 2021, Sam has turned his experience into powerful advocacy using theater to challenge stereotypes and reshape how we view cognitive decline. His autobiographical play explores humor, heartbreak and hope through an honest lens. Via Zoom, we will watch Sam perform Dementia Man live, followed by a guided discussion with Sam and his wife, Susan Simon, as they share their insights on navigating life and love with neurocognitive disease.

GUIDED WRITING WORKSHOP: REVISION

  • May 14
  • 3 – 4:30 pm

Adelia Gregory will return to VINE one last time to lead a workshop on the art of revision—literally “re-vision,” or seeing your work with new eyes. This is where writing truly begins to take shape. A first draft captures your “first instinct”—an initial impulse drawn from memory, reflection, or imagination. In this session, Adelia will help participants tap into their “second instinct,” a more deliberate and refined approach that deepens the writing through thoughtful revision. Those who joined Adelia’s earlier workshop on point of view are encouraged to revisit and revise their previous exercises, while new participants can bring another piece of writing to work on. Adelia will also introduce the three main stages of revision, local, regional and global, and help apply these techniques to keep the creative energy alive.

VIETNAM & CAMBODIA: CULTURAL ASPECTS

  • May 15
  • 11 am – 12 pm

Continue the journey with Linda and Karen as they dive into the colorful artistry of Vietnam and Cambodia. From delicate embroidery and shimmering lacquer work to iconic conical hats, cultured pearls and silk weaving, each craft tells a story of tradition and skill. Step inside an incense factory once featured in National Geographic and experience the magic of the region’s performing arts, from lively folk dances and graceful Apsara performances to the playful wonder of water puppetry and shadow puppetry.
